For years now, I've been a RedHat Linux person. For fun, I decided to give
FreeBSD a try. I have a fresh install of FreeBSD 7.0 on my machine, and I
can get the latest version of ImageMagick (6.4.4) to install just fine.
...but....
When I try to get PerlMagick to install, I get nowhere. I've searched
around on Google and have not found anyone else with this same issue which
either tells me it's a new issue, or that it's all me (which wouldn't
surprise me).
Has anyone else run into this?
Here's what I get when I run a "make test":
bsd# make test
cc -c -I../ -I.. -I/usr/local/include/freetype2 -I/usr/local/include
-I/usr/local/include -I/usr/local/include/libxml2
-DAPPLLIB_EXP="/usr/local/lib/perl5/5.8.8/BSDPAN" -DHAS_FPSETMASK
-DHAS_FLOATINGPOINT_H -fno-strict-aliasing -pipe
-Wdeclaration-after-statement -I/usr/local/include -fopenmp -g -O2 -Wall -W
-D_THREAD_SAFE -pthread -O2 -fno-strict-aliasing -pipe
-DVERSION=\"6.4.4\" -DXS_VERSION=\"6.4.4\" -DPIC -fPIC
"-I/usr/local/lib/perl5/5.8.8/mach/CORE" -D_LARGE_FILES=1 -DHAVE_CONFIG_H
Magick.c
Magick.xs:212: warning: missing initializer
Magick.xs:212: warning: (near initialization for 'Methods[8].arguments')
Magick.xs:216: warning: missing initializer
Magick.xs:216: warning: (near initialization for 'Methods[11].arguments')
Magick.xs:217: warning: missing initializer
Magick.xs:217: warning: (near initialization for 'Methods[12].arguments')
Magick.xs:218: warning: missing initializer
Magick.xs:218: warning: (near initialization for 'Methods[13].arguments')
Magick.xs:225: warning: missing initializer
Magick.xs:225: warning: (near initialization for 'Methods[16].arguments')
Magick.xs:227: warning: missing initializer
Magick.xs:227: warning: (near initialization for 'Methods[18].arguments')
Magick.xs:316: warning: missing initializer
Magick.xs:316: warning: (near initialization for 'Methods[45].arguments')
Magick.xs:332: warning: missing initializer
Magick.xs:332: warning: (near initialization for 'Methods[50].arguments')
Magick.xs:335: warning: missing initializer
Magick.xs:335: warning: (near initialization for 'Methods[52].arguments')
Magick.xs:351: warning: missing initializer
Magick.xs:351: warning: (near initialization for 'Methods[61].arguments')
Magick.xs:354: warning: missing initializer
Magick.xs:354: warning: (near initialization for 'Methods[64].arguments')
Magick.xs:397: warning: missing initializer
Magick.xs:397: warning: (near initialization for 'Methods[83].arguments')
Magick.xs:424: warning: missing initializer
Magick.xs:424: warning: (near initialization for 'Methods[95].arguments')
Magick.xs:425: warning: missing initializer
Magick.xs:425: warning: (near initialization for 'Methods[96].arguments')
Magick.xs:429: warning: missing initializer
Magick.xs:429: warning: (near initialization for 'Methods[98].arguments')
Magick.xs:430: warning: missing initializer
Magick.xs:430: warning: (near initialization for 'Methods[99].arguments')
Magick.xs:431: warning: missing initializer
Magick.xs:431: warning: (near initialization for 'Methods[100].arguments')
Magick.xs:438: warning: missing initializer
Magick.xs:438: warning: (near initialization for 'Methods[103].arguments')
Magick.xs: In function 'constant':
Magick.xs:562: warning: unused parameter 'sans'
Magick.xs: In function 'GetList':
Magick.xs:836: warning: cast to pointer from integer of different size
Magick.xs: In function 'GetPackageInfo':
Magick.xs:922: warning: cast to pointer from integer of different size
Magick.xs:925: warning: cast from pointer to integer of different size
Magick.c: In function 'XS_Image__Magick_AcquireImagePixels':
Magick.c:2283: warning: unused variable 'ref'
Magick.c:2279: warning: unused variable 'ix'
Magick.c: In function 'XS_Image__Magick_Animate':
Magick.c:2433: warning: unused variable 'ref'
Magick.c:2428: warning: unused variable 'ix'
Magick.xs: In function 'XS_Image__Magick_Append':
Magick.xs:2591: warning: cast from pointer to integer of different size
Magick.c:2508: warning: unused variable 'ref'
Magick.c:2503: warning: unused variable 'ix'
Magick.xs: In function 'XS_Image__Magick_Average':
Magick.xs:2681: warning: cast from pointer to integer of different size
Magick.c:2640: warning: unused variable 'ref'
Magick.c:2635: warning: unused variable 'ix'
Magick.xs: In function 'XS_Image__Magick_BlobToImage':
Magick.xs:2826: warning: cast from pointer to integer of different size
Magick.c:2732: warning: unused variable 'ref'
Magick.c:2727: warning: unused variable 'ix'
Magick.xs: In function 'XS_Image__Magick_Copy':
Magick.xs:2933: warning: cast from pointer to integer of different size
Magick.c:2882: warning: unused variable 'ref'
Magick.c:2877: warning: unused variable 'ix'
Magick.xs: In function 'XS_Image__Magick_Coalesce':
Magick.xs:3019: warning: cast from pointer to integer of different size
Magick.c:2968: warning: unused variable 'ref'
Magick.c:2963: warning: unused variable 'ix'
Magick.xs: In function 'XS_Image__Magick_CompareLayers':
Magick.xs:3152: warning: cast from pointer to integer of different size
Magick.c:3052: warning: unused variable 'ref'
Magick.c:3047: warning: unused variable 'ix'
Magick.xs: In function 'XS_Image__Magick_DESTROY':
Magick.xs:3227: warning: cast to pointer from integer of different size
Magick.xs:3241: warning: cast to pointer from integer of different size
Magick.c:3181: warning: unused variable 'ref'
Magick.c: In function 'XS_Image__Magick_Display':
Magick.c:3265: warning: unused variable 'ref'
Magick.c:3260: warning: unused variable 'ix'
Magick.xs: In function 'XS_Image__Magick_Flatten':
Magick.xs:3442: warning: cast from pointer to integer of different size
Magick.c:3340: warning: unused variable 'ref'
Magick.c:3335: warning: unused variable 'ix'
Magick.xs: In function 'XS_Image__Magick_Fx':
Magick.xs:3603: warning: cast from pointer to integer of different size
Magick.c:3471: warning: unused variable 'ref'
Magick.c:3466: warning: unused variable 'ix'
Magick.xs: In function 'XS_Image__Magick_Get':
Magick.xs:3862: warning: cast from pointer to integer of different size
Magick.xs:3880: warning: cast from pointer to integer of different size
Magick.c:3624: warning: unused variable 'ref'
Magick.c:3619: warning: unused variable 'ix'
Magick.c: In function 'XS_Image__Magick_GetImagePixels':
Magick.c:4880: warning: unused variable 'ref'
Magick.c:4876: warning: unused variable 'ix'
Magick.c: In function 'XS_Image__Magick_GetIndexes':
Magick.c:5029: warning: unused variable 'ref'
Magick.c:5025: warning: unused variable 'ix'
Magick.c: In function 'XS_Image__Magick_Histogram':
Magick.c:5096: warning: unused variable 'ref'
Magick.c:5091: warning: unused variable 'ix'
Magick.c: In function 'XS_Image__Magick_GetPixel':
Magick.c:5212: warning: unused variable 'ref'
Magick.c:5207: warning: unused variable 'ix'
Magick.c: In function 'XS_Image__Magick_GetPixels':
Magick.c:5413: warning: unused variable 'ref'
Magick.c:5408: warning: unused variable 'ix'
Magick.c: In function 'XS_Image__Magick_ImageToBlob':
Magick.c:5657: warning: unused variable 'ref'
Magick.c:5652: warning: unused variable 'ix'
Magick.xs: In function 'XS_Image__Magick_Layers':
Magick.xs:6079: warning: cast from pointer to integer of different size
Magick.c:5756: warning: unused variable 'ref'
Magick.c:5751: warning: unused variable 'ix'
Magick.c: In function 'XS_Image__Magick_MagickToMime':
Magick.c:6074: warning: unused variable 'ref'
Magick.c:6070: warning: unused variable 'ix'
Magick.xs: In function 'XS_Image__Magick_Mogrify':
Magick.xs:9376: warning: cast from pointer to integer of different size
Magick.c:6103: warning: unused variable 'ref'
Magick.xs: In function 'XS_Image__Magick_Montage':
Magick.xs:9782: warning: cast from pointer to integer of different size
Magick.c:9132: warning: unused variable 'ref'
Magick.c:9127: warning: unused variable 'ix'
Magick.xs: In function 'XS_Image__Magick_Morph':
Magick.xs:9910: warning: cast from pointer to integer of different size
Magick.c:9536: warning: unused variable 'ref'
Magick.c:9531: warning: unused variable 'ix'
Magick.xs: In function 'XS_Image__Magick_Mosaic':
Magick.xs:9995: warning: cast from pointer to integer of different size
Magick.c:9661: warning: unused variable 'ref'
Magick.c:9656: warning: unused variable 'ix'
Magick.c: In function 'XS_Image__Magick_Ping':
Magick.c:9745: warning: unused variable 'ref'
Magick.c:9740: warning: unused variable 'ix'
Magick.xs: In function 'XS_Image__Magick_Preview':
Magick.xs:10303: warning: cast from pointer to integer of different size
Magick.c:9951: warning: unused variable 'ref'
Magick.c:9946: warning: unused variable 'ix'
Magick.c: In function 'XS_Image__Magick_QueryColor':
Magick.c:10045: warning: unused variable 'ref'
Magick.c:10040: warning: unused variable 'ix'
Magick.c: In function 'XS_Image__Magick_QueryColorname':
Magick.c:10122: warning: unused variable 'ref'
Magick.c:10117: warning: unused variable 'ix'
Magick.c: In function 'XS_Image__Magick_QueryFont':
Magick.c:10193: warning: unused variable 'ref'
Magick.c:10188: warning: unused variable 'ix'
Magick.c: In function 'XS_Image__Magick_QueryFontMetrics':
Magick.c:10309: warning: unused variable 'ref'
Magick.c:10304: warning: unused variable 'ix'
Magick.c: In function 'XS_Image__Magick_QueryMultilineFontMetrics':
Magick.c:10679: warning: unused variable 'ref'
Magick.c:10674: warning: unused variable 'ix'
Magick.c: In function 'XS_Image__Magick_QueryFormat':
Magick.c:11049: warning: unused variable 'ref'
Magick.c:11044: warning: unused variable 'ix'
Magick.c: In function 'XS_Image__Magick_QueryOption':
Magick.c:11138: warning: unused variable 'ref'
Magick.xs:11474: warning: label 'PerlException' defined but not used
Magick.c:11133: warning: unused variable 'ix'
Magick.xs: In function 'XS_Image__Magick_Read':
Magick.xs:11653: warning: cast from pointer to integer of different size
Magick.c:11196: warning: unused variable 'ref'
Magick.c:11191: warning: unused variable 'ix'
Magick.c: In function 'XS_Image__Magick_Remote':
Magick.c:11402: warning: unused variable 'ref'
Magick.c:11397: warning: unused variable 'ix'
Magick.c: In function 'XS_Image__Magick_Set':
Magick.c:11450: warning: unused variable 'ref'
Magick.c:11445: warning: unused variable 'ix'
Magick.c: In function 'XS_Image__Magick_SetPixel':
Magick.c:11509: warning: unused variable 'ref'
Magick.c:11504: warning: unused variable 'ix'
Magick.c: In function 'XS_Image__Magick_Statistics':
Magick.c:11747: warning: unused variable 'ref'
Magick.c:11742: warning: unused variable 'ix'
Magick.c: In function 'XS_Image__Magick_SyncImagePixels':
Magick.c:11919: warning: unused variable 'ref'
Magick.c:11915: warning: unused variable 'ix'
Magick.xs: In function 'XS_Image__Magick_Transform':
Magick.xs:12431: warning: cast from pointer to integer of different size
Magick.c:11982: warning: unused variable 'ref'
Magick.c:11977: warning: unused variable 'ix'
Magick.c: In function 'XS_Image__Magick_Write':
Magick.c:12144: warning: unused variable 'ref'
Magick.c:12139: warning: unused variable 'ix'
Running Mkbootstrap for Image::Magick ()
chmod 644 Magick.bs
rm -f blib/arch/auto/Image/Magick/Magick.so
LD_RUN_PATH="/usr/local/lib" cc -L../magick/.libs -lMagickCore
-L../wand/.libs -lMagickWand -shared -L/usr/local/lib -L/usr/local/lib
-R/usr/local/lib -L/usr/local/lib -Wl,--rpath -Wl,/usr/local/lib -lfreetype
-lz -L/usr/local/lib Magick.o -o blib/arch/auto/Image/Magick/Magick.so
-L/usr/local/lib -lMagickCore -lMagickWand
chmod 755 blib/arch/auto/Image/Magick/Magick.so
cp Magick.bs blib/arch/auto/Image/Magick/Magick.bs
chmod 644 blib/arch/auto/Image/Magick/Magick.bs
/usr/local/bin/bash ../magick.sh PERL_DL_NONLAZY=1 /usr/bin/perl
"-MExtUtils::Command::MM" "-e" "test_harness(0, 'blib/lib', 'blib/arch')"
t/*.t t/bzlib/*.t t/fpx/*.t t/jbig/*.t t/jpeg/*.t t/jp2/*.t t/png/*.t
t/tiff/*.t t/wmf/*.t t/zlib/*.t
t/blob............dubious
Test returned status 0 (wstat 140, 0x8c)
DIED. FAILED test 1
Failed 1/1 tests, 0.00% okay
t/bzlib/read......dubious
Test returned status 0 (wstat 140, 0x8c)
DIED. FAILED test 1
Failed 1/1 tests, 0.00% okay
t/bzlib/write.....dubious
Test returned status 0 (wstat 140, 0x8c)
DIED. FAILED test 1
Failed 1/1 tests, 0.00% okay
t/composite.......dubious
Test returned status 0 (wstat 140, 0x8c)
DIED. FAILED tests 1-18
Failed 18/18 tests, 0.00% okay
t/filter..........dubious
Test returned status 0 (wstat 140, 0x8c)
DIED. FAILED tests 1-58
Failed 58/58 tests, 0.00% okay
t/fpx/read........dubious
Test returned status 0 (wstat 140, 0x8c)
DIED. FAILED tests 1-5
Failed 5/5 tests, 0.00% okay
t/fpx/write.......dubious
Test returned status 0 (wstat 140, 0x8c)
DIED. FAILED tests 1-4
Failed 4/4 tests, 0.00% okay
t/getattribute....dubious
Test returned status 0 (wstat 140, 0x8c)
DIED. FAILED tests 1-25
Failed 25/25 tests, 0.00% okay
t/jbig/read.......dubious
Test returned status 0 (wstat 140, 0x8c)
DIED. FAILED test 1
Failed 1/1 tests, 0.00% okay
t/jbig/write......dubious
Test returned status 0 (wstat 140, 0x8c)
DIED. FAILED test 1
Failed 1/1 tests, 0.00% okay
t/jp2/read........dubious
Test returned status 0 (wstat 140, 0x8c)
DIED. FAILED tests 1-3
Failed 3/3 tests, 0.00% okay
t/jpeg/read.......dubious
Test returned status 0 (wstat 140, 0x8c)
DIED. FAILED tests 1-2
Failed 2/2 tests, 0.00% okay
t/jpeg/write......dubious
Test returned status 0 (wstat 140, 0x8c)
DIED. FAILED tests 1-2
Failed 2/2 tests, 0.00% okay
t/montage.........dubious
Test returned status 0 (wstat 140, 0x8c)
DIED. FAILED tests 1-19
Failed 19/19 tests, 0.00% okay
t/png/read-16.....dubious
Test returned status 0 (wstat 140, 0x8c)
DIED. FAILED tests 1-5
Failed 5/5 tests, 0.00% okay
t/png/read........dubious
Test returned status 0 (wstat 140, 0x8c)
DIED. FAILED tests 1-6
Failed 6/6 tests, 0.00% okay
t/png/write-16....dubious
Test returned status 0 (wstat 140, 0x8c)
DIED. FAILED tests 1-5
Failed 5/5 tests, 0.00% okay
t/png/write.......dubious
Test returned status 0 (wstat 140, 0x8c)
DIED. FAILED tests 1-6
Failed 6/6 tests, 0.00% okay
t/read............dubious
Test returned status 0 (wstat 140, 0x8c)
DIED. FAILED tests 1-47
Failed 47/47 tests, 0.00% okay
t/setattribute....dubious
Test returned status 0 (wstat 140, 0x8c)
DIED. FAILED tests 1-71
Failed 71/71 tests, 0.00% okay
t/tiff/read.......dubious
Test returned status 0 (wstat 140, 0x8c)
DIED. FAILED tests 1-16
Failed 16/16 tests, 0.00% okay
t/tiff/write......dubious
Test returned status 0 (wstat 140, 0x8c)
DIED. FAILED tests 1-10
Failed 10/10 tests, 0.00% okay
t/wmf/read........dubious
Test returned status 0 (wstat 140, 0x8c)
DIED. FAILED tests 1-2
Failed 2/2 tests, 0.00% okay
t/write...........dubious
Test returned status 0 (wstat 140, 0x8c)
DIED. FAILED tests 1-32
Failed 32/32 tests, 0.00% okay
t/zlib/read.......dubious
Test returned status 0 (wstat 140, 0x8c)
DIED. FAILED test 1
Failed 1/1 tests, 0.00% okay
t/zlib/write......dubious
Test returned status 0 (wstat 140, 0x8c)
DIED. FAILED test 1
Failed 1/1 tests, 0.00% okay
Failed Test Stat Wstat Total Fail Failed List of Failed
----------------------------------------------------------------------------
---
t/blob.t 0 140 1 2 200.00% 1
t/bzlib/read.t 0 140 1 2 200.00% 1
t/bzlib/write.t 0 140 1 2 200.00% 1
t/composite.t 0 140 18 36 200.00% 1-18
t/filter.t 0 140 58 116 200.00% 1-58
t/fpx/read.t 0 140 5 10 200.00% 1-5
t/fpx/write.t 0 140 4 8 200.00% 1-4
t/getattribute.t 0 140 25 50 200.00% 1-25
t/jbig/read.t 0 140 1 2 200.00% 1
t/jbig/write.t 0 140 1 2 200.00% 1
t/jp2/read.t 0 140 3 6 200.00% 1-3
t/jpeg/read.t 0 140 2 4 200.00% 1-2
t/jpeg/write.t 0 140 2 4 200.00% 1-2
t/montage.t 0 140 19 38 200.00% 1-19
t/png/read-16.t 0 140 5 10 200.00% 1-5
t/png/read.t 0 140 6 12 200.00% 1-6
t/png/write-16.t 0 140 5 10 200.00% 1-5
t/png/write.t 0 140 6 12 200.00% 1-6
t/read.t 0 140 47 94 200.00% 1-47
t/setattribute.t 0 140 71 142 200.00% 1-71
t/tiff/read.t 0 140 16 32 200.00% 1-16
t/tiff/write.t 0 140 10 20 200.00% 1-10
t/wmf/read.t 0 140 2 4 200.00% 1-2
t/write.t 0 140 32 64 200.00% 1-32
t/zlib/read.t 0 140 1 2 200.00% 1
t/zlib/write.t 0 140 1 2 200.00% 1
Failed 26/26 test scripts, 0.00% okay. 343/343 subtests failed, 0.00% okay.
*** Error code 255
Stop in /home/shared/software/FreeBSD/ImageMagick-6.4.4/PerlMagick.
_______________________________________________
Magick-users mailing list
[email protected]
http://studio.imagemagick.org/mailman/listinfo/magick-users